Humboldt–Toiyabe National Forest - Wikipedia The Humboldt–Toiyabe National Forest (HTNF) is the principal U S National Forest in the U S state of Nevada, and has a smaller portion further west in Eastern California in the state of California With an area of 6,289,821 acres (25,454 00 km 2), it is the largest U S National Forest reservation outside of Alaska, further northwest on the North American continent
Humboldt-Toiyabe National Forest Humboldt-Toiyabe National Forest The Humboldt-Toiyabe's spectacular 6 3 million acres makes it the largest Forest in the lower 48 states The Forest spreads from the eastern Sierra Nevada’s in California to the borders of Idaho, and Utah The Humboldt-Toiyabe National Forest manages 18 designated Wilderness Areas
